Whereas at a meeting of this Honorable Council held on the 26th day of March 1890 past, a vote was taken for the payment out of the Colonial Treasury to the Military Chest of a sum of Twenty thousand Pounds Sterling £20,000, or its equivalent in dollars, as additional Military Contribution for and in respect of the year 1890;

And Whereas no portion of the monies so voted was disbursed during the year ending the 31st December last;

And whereas for the payment out of any portion thereof after the said 31st day of December a vote or Revote by this Council was requisite and His Excellency the Governor had no authority to issue his Warrant for, except perhaps in a case of Extreme necessity;

And whereas at the meeting of Council held on the 30th day of April last His Excellency the Governor, Sir George William des Voeux, in his place in Council, stated in reply to a question that he had on the 21st February last, on his own responsibility and without the authority of this Council, by his Warrant, directed payment out of the Colonial Treasury of the said sum of Twenty thousand dollars, as additional Military Contribution in respect of the year 1890;
